Colour blindness simulator for Mac OS X

Sim Daltonism is a very handy little application for Mac OS X that lets you simulate various types of colour blindness in real-time. Just launch the app, select the type of colour blindness to simulate, move your cursor to the area you want to check, and Sim Daltonism will display the result in a floating palette.

Needless to say, using an application running on your own computer is **much** more efficient than using the web based colour blindness simulators out there. (via Wait till I come!)
